If the centroid of an equilateral triangle is `(1,1)` and its one vertex is `(-1,2)` then the equation of the circumcircle is

A

`x^(2) +y^(2) +2x + 2y -3 =0`

B

` x^(2) +y^(2) +2x -2y -3=0`

C

`x^(2) + y^(2) -2x-2y -3=0`

D

None of these

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
c
